# snmpwalk -On -v1 -c public 192.168.1.47 SNMPv2-SMI::enterprises.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.3
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.3.0.1 = STRING: "Temp Sensor MM:1"
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.3.0.2 = STRING: "Temp Sensor MM:2"
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.3.0.3 = STRING: "Temp Sensor MM:3"
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.3.3.1 = STRING: "Temp Sensor TH03:1"
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.3.3.2 = STRING: "Temp Sensor TH03:2"
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.3.5.1 = STRING: "Temp Sensor TH05:1"
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.3.7.2 = STRING: "Temp Sensor TH07:2"
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.3.7.5 = STRING: "Temp Sensor TH07:5"
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.3.7.6 = STRING: "Temp Sensor TH07:6"
# nagios01:~/APC # snmpwalk -On -v1 -c public 192.168.1.47 SNMPv2-SMI::enterprises.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.5
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.5.0.1 = INTEGER: 18
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.5.0.2 = INTEGER: 18
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.5.0.3 = INTEGER: 19
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.5.3.1 = INTEGER: 18
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.5.3.2 = INTEGER: 19
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.5.5.1 = INTEGER: 18
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.5.7.2 = INTEGER: 26
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.5.7.5 = INTEGER: 19
# .1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1.5.7.6 = INTEGER: 18
apc_temp_default_levels = (25, 30)
def inventory_apc_temp(info):
return [(line[0], "apc_temp_default_levels") for line in info]
def check_apc_temp(item, params, info):
for line in info:
if line[0] == item:
temp = int(line[1])
warn, crit = params
perfdata = [ ("temp", temp, warn, crit) ]
infotext = " - %.1f C (warn/crit at %.1f/%.1f C)" % (temp, warn, crit)
if temp >= crit:
return (2, "CRIT" + infotext, perfdata)
elif temp >= warn:
return (1, "WARN" + infotext, perfdata)
else:
return (0, "OK" + infotext, perfdata)
return (3, "UNKNOWN - sensor not found in SNMP data")
check_info['apc_symmetra_temp'] = ( check_apc_temp, "Temperature %s", 1, inventory_apc_temp )
snmp_info['apc_symmetra_temp'] = ( ".1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.1.10.4.2.3.1", [ "3", "5" ] )
snmp_scan_functions['apc_symmetra_temp'] = lambda oid: oid(".1.3.6.1.2.1.1.2.0").startswith(".1.3.6.1.4.1.318.1.3")
